The Rhaeadr Valley is best known for being the home of Wales' highest waterfall, the Pistyll Rhaeadr. Hidden in a wooded valley, the water of the River Rhaeadr tumbles over craggy rocks and splashes over bolders to plunge 240ft over what is a two stage waterfall. Look out for the "Fairy Bridge", a natural stone arch over the river between "falls".
